Clewiston Tigers
Locker Room Mural
A 2026 locker room mural commissioned by U.S. Sugar, designed to energize the Clewiston Tigers and celebrate pride and community.

Clewiston Sugar Festival
Commissioned by the Sugar Festival for the City of Clewiston, this mural brings Florida's agricultural heritage to life with vivid color and bold contemporary style.

SunFest
In 2019, Mark brought his live art and mural work to SunFest in West Palm Beach, contributing to the festival's creative atmosphere.

Paws on the Avenue
Created in 2018 through the Lake Worth Mural Project, this mural is a personal tribute by Mark honoring his cat, Mo, and late dog, Shadow.
